Does anyone have any good ways to build a custom breeding , like in materials that would be safe ? Mesh , Wire , and clamp ?
 
I would steer clear of using anything that is metal, such as wire. You could build a breeder box out of plastic mesh and plastic zip ties and have it mounted against the glass with suction cups. :)
 
Ok thank you , I'm wanting to make one for 2 tanks , but I need something sturdy for the side so the mesh doesn't fold in on itself . Hmm maybe some wrap twist ties too make a box shape and put mesh around it then use twist ties to hold mesh on ?
 
Then suction cup it too the sides or would it be better to hang on the side ?
 
Oops. I think I've got plastic mesh confused with plastic canvas sheets. You can get the canvas sheets cheap at a craft store, and the best thing is, they come in a variety of colors, even clear (which isn't too clear, but it's a nice thought). It is very sturdy, so it wouldn't fold over, but it's light enough that suction cups would hold it up with ease. You can cut the sheets down to whatever size you prefer, or if it's for bigger fish, you can connect two pieces together ( I couldn't imagine you needing to do that though).
Instead of using twist ties, you could use fishing line and bind the corners together that way. The thing about twist ties, is that most of them have wire inside of them, and the ends are usually exposed. I'm not sure how dangerous it would be. I was always told to never put metal in tanks because it will eventually kill the fish.
